> CdcPublisher.scheduleDecision() requires both isInitialized and 
> cdcCacheWarmedUp before starting CDC consumers. A transient Kafka or 
> schema-registry failure in CachingSchemaStore.onSchemaChanged() would 
> propagate out of the warm-up callback, preventing ON_CDC_CACHE_WARMED_UP from 
> ever firing and leaving cdcCacheWarmedUp permanently false — CDC would never 
> start. The fix wraps loadPublisher() and publishSchemas() in try/catch in 
> both the initialisation and schema-change paths, logging failures as 
> non-fatal errors so the warm-up sequence always completes.
